About Agriculture Law in Zeytinburnu, Turkey

Zeytinburnu, a district located on the European side of Istanbul, is primarily known for its residential and commercial zones. However, agriculture and urban gardening still play a role, particularly in peri-urban areas where traditional activities like market gardening, greenhouse operations, and small-scale farming are present. Agriculture in Zeytinburnu exists within the context of broader Turkish laws and local regulations, and it may also intersect with issues such as land use, environmental protection, and urban development.

Local Laws Overview

Agriculture in Zeytinburnu is regulated by a combination of national Turkish laws and local municipal ordinances. Key aspects include:

  • Land Use and Zoning: Agricultural activity must comply with municipal zoning plans. Certain areas may be restricted for non-agricultural development.
  • Environmental Protection: Regulations exist on pesticide and fertilizer use, waste management, and preservation of green spaces.
  • Property Rights: Ownership, transfer, and inheritance of agricultural land are governed by the Turkish Civil Code and land registry laws.
  • Food Safety: All produce sold must meet health and safety standards monitored by local and national agencies.
  • Subsidies and Incentives: Farmers and cooperatives may be eligible for state or municipal support programs, under defined conditions.
  • Business Permits: Commercial agricultural activity—including greenhouses—may require permits from the municipality.
  • Water Usage: Use of water for irrigation is subject to local and national regulations, ensuring sustainable resource management.
Awareness and understanding of these laws are essential for anyone involved in agriculture within Zeytinburnu.

Frequently Asked Questions

What types of agriculture are permitted in Zeytinburnu?

Most agriculture in Zeytinburnu is small-scale, such as gardening, vegetable cultivation, and greenhouse operations, subject to zoning and land use rules set by the municipality.

Can I start a greenhouse or urban farm in Zeytinburnu?

Yes, with the correct permits and in areas where municipal zoning allows agriculture. It is important to check with the local authorities before beginning operations.

Do I need a permit to sell produce in local markets?

Usually, you will need a municipal permit to sell produce in local markets, and you must comply with food safety regulations.

How do I resolve a dispute over agricultural land?

Land disputes are settled under Turkish civil law. Legal help is advisable to navigate negotiations, documentation, and, if necessary, litigation.

What are the requirements for transferring agricultural land ownership?

Ownership transfers must be formalized with the land registry office and may involve inheritance laws, purchase agreements, and notarized documentation.

Are there subsidies or incentives for urban agriculture?

There are national and sometimes municipal programs supporting agriculture, especially innovating or environmentally friendly projects. Application requirements vary.

How do I ensure compliance with environmental regulations?

Follow rules on waste disposal, pesticide use, and sustainable water management. Consult the municipality or a lawyer for specific regulations relevant to your activity.

What should I do if I receive a warning or fine from authorities?

You have the right to appeal. Consult a lawyer promptly to understand your options and meet any required deadlines for appeal.

Can foreign nationals own agricultural land in Zeytinburnu?

Foreign ownership is subject to national Turkish law, with some restrictions. Legal advice is recommended to ensure all conditions are met.

Who do I contact for business registration for an agriculture-related venture?

Start at the Zeytinburnu Municipality and the Istanbul Chamber of Commerce. A lawyer can help with documentation and meeting legal requirements.

Additional Resources

To learn more or access support, consider reaching out to the following bodies:

  • Zeytinburnu Municipality: For local permits, zoning information, and urban agriculture policies.
  • Ministry of Agriculture and Forestry (Tarım ve Orman Bakanlığı): For national policies, subsidies, and regulatory guidance.
  • Istanbul Provincial Directorate of Agriculture and Forestry: Regional authority for agriculture-related issues.
  • Istanbul Chamber of Commerce: Support and resources for business registration and operation.
  • Local Agricultural Cooperatives: Practical advice and networking with other urban farmers.
  • Legal Aid Clinics: For free or low-cost initial legal consultations.
